Dental care costs shift based on several factors unique to your situation. The complexity of the procedure, the specific materials used—like porcelain versus resin—and whether you require sedation or specialized imaging will influence the final bill. Geographical location also plays a role, as overhead costs vary from one neighborhood to the next. If you have dental insurance, your specific plan’s coverage and deductibles will determine your out-of-pocket amount. Generally, routine checkups are straightforward, while restorative work involves more labor and equipment.

A dentist is a professional dedicated to the health of your teeth, gums, and mouth. They diagnose, treat, and prevent oral diseases and conditions. This includes performing regular checkups, cleanings, fillings, and more complex procedures to ensure optimal oral health for patients of all ages. Wisdom teeth, also known as third molars, are frequently the most challenging to extract. This is due to their posterior location in the mouth and the common occurrence of impaction, where they don't erupt properly. Their roots can also be complex, sometimes growing at angles or merging with the jawbone, which complicates the removal process. A dental professional will use imaging to plan the extraction carefully.
